Information for LITTLE ONE'S DAY CARE, a Licensed Family Child Care in Fairwater WI:

Provider Name: LITTLE ONE'S DAY CARE
Approximate Location: WEST ST, FAIRWATER WI 53931
Contact Phone: 9203983343
License Number: 1003907
Capacity: 8
Age Range: 6 Week(s) - 12 Year(s)
Days of Operation: Monday-Friday
Normal Open Hours: 4:30AM - 4:30PM
Enrolled in Subsidized Child Care Program: No
Additional Information: 2 stars. Initial License Date: 10/1/2001. Open Jan - Dec.
